What Coverage Does an Escape Room in Rochester Need?

General Liability

Landlords and corporate clients ask for this line by name, and it is the one that answers when a guest gets hurt or their belongings get damaged on your premises. It can help cover defense costs and a settlement, subject to your limits. Injuries to your own staff belong with workers compensation, and damage to your own sets belongs with property.

Example: A player backs into a prop shelf in a dim corridor, takes a falling lock box on the foot, and sues. General Liability may help fund the defense and any settlement, up to your limit.

Commercial Property

Sets, props, locks, control panels, tablets, and the improvements you framed into a leased space are what this line is about. It might respond to fire, theft, vandalism, or sudden water damage, subject to your deductible. Water rising from the ground typically falls outside it, and so does wear on a lock that has been forced for years.

Example: A fire in a converted warehouse takes two themed rooms down to the studs. Commercial Property could pick up the rebuild of your buildout, though a limit you set years ago decides how far that goes.

Workers Compensation

A game master falls off a ladder reseating a projector, and the medical bills and lost wages that follow are what this coverage is built for. Rates apply to payroll, and an audit reconciles whatever you estimated. Whether you are required to carry it at all depends on state thresholds, which vary, so check before you assume.

Example: A staff member hauling a prop trunk up a stairwell tears a shoulder mid-shift. Workers Compensation is intended to pick up the treatment and part of the wages while they are off the schedule.

Business Owners Policy

Buying liability and property separately works, and a Business Owners Policy bundles them into one form that often prices below the pieces apart. For a smaller room in Rochester it can also carry income coverage triggered by physical damage. The package stops fitting quietly as your buildout and guest volume grow, so test it at renewal.

Example: A burst pipe soaks a set and closes the room for three weeks. A Business Owners Policy might answer for the damage and for part of the income lost while it dries, within its time limit.

Commercial Umbrella

Nothing new gets covered here. An umbrella sits above your other lines and extends their limits once a claim exhausts what sits underneath. Escape rooms reach for it when a corporate contract demands more limit than the primary policy carries, or when one guest injury could plausibly outrun it. It follows the underlying forms, so their exclusions come along.

Example: A serious injury claim from a group booking settles above the General Liability limit. A Commercial Umbrella could extend coverage over that ceiling, provided the underlying policy responded first.

What Are the Insurance Requirements for an Escape Room in Rochester?

Workers' comp is generally required once you have your first employee. Minnesota generally requires employers to carry workers' compensation at that point. Common exemptions include sole proprietors, partners, and officers of closely held corporations. Confirm current thresholds with your state's workers' compensation agency before you hire.

Flood damage is typically excluded from standard policies. Standard commercial property and builders-risk-type policies typically exclude flood damage. Flood exposure varies address by address, so check your premises in FEMA's Flood Map Service Center before deciding; if you sit in a mapped flood zone, a separate policy through the National Flood Insurance Program is the usual starting point.

Operating in Rochester

  • A fog machine can trip a smoke detector, and a false alarm brings a response, a fee, and a room full of guests standing outside a Rochester storefront mid-game.
  • Prop lighting and control wiring get added a piece at a time, and the run of extension cords behind a set wall is what an inspector and an underwriter both go looking for.
  • Game masters turn over, and the new one may never have practiced releasing a locked door under pressure. Training records are cheap to keep and awkward to produce after an incident in Rochester.
  • A pop-up room at an offsite venue puts your props inside a building your policy has never heard of, and the venue in Rochester will want naming on the certificate before setup begins.
